当前位置:主页 > 科技论文 > 信息工程论文 >

基于ARM的LED可见光通信系统设计

发布时间:2017-05-25 18:19

  本文关键词:基于ARM的LED可见光通信系统设计,由笔耕文化传播整理发布。


【摘要】:白光LED照明技术的兴起促进了光无线通信技术的发展,同时,宽带接入需求的大幅度增加使得无线射频通信的频谱资源日趋紧张,可见光通信(VLC)技术作为解决这一问题的关键方法开始受到更多的关注,并逐渐成为光无线通信领域的研究热点。可见光通信使用的LED光源具有高速调制的特性,可以在人眼无法察觉的情况下通过高速的明暗闪烁来传递信息,同时完成照明工作。由于传输载体为可见光,可以完美解决射频通信中频谱资源紧张的问题。本文对可见光通信技术展开研究,并在ARM平台上实现基于LED的可见光通信系统。本文首先介绍了VLC系统的基本框架,并根据框架结构搭建了系统的硬件平台,其次对系统中使用的LED、处理器等核心器件的特性和功能做了详细介绍,并对外围电路的各个功能模块进行设计,主要包括电源模块、放大模块、驱动模块、发射/接收模块以及滤波模块等。以此为基础,首先在ARM裸机平台上实现了VLC系统的整体功能,该系统设计基于JEITA CP-1222协议,使用28.8kHz的子载波以及四通道脉冲位置调制(4PPM),可完成识别码(ID)与任意数据的传输功能。之后为提高系统的可扩展性和应用性,本文又对ARM_linux平台的开发方式展开研究,通过linux驱动程序控制底层硬件,完成了可见光通信系统软件功能向ARM_linux平台的移植,并设计简单的用户交互界面进行功能控制。最后论文对两个系统平台的功能及性能进行了实验测试,测试结果验证了系统设计方案的可行性。本论文搭建的可见光通信系统硬件平台以及在ARM裸机、ARM_linux上实现的软件系统为可见光通信应用研究提供了理论依据及实验基础。
【关键词】:可见光通信 白光LED ARM裸机开发 Linux设备驱动程序 PRM调试
【学位授予单位】:大连海事大学
【学位级别】:硕士
【学位授予年份】:2016
【分类号】:TN929.1
【目录】:
  • 摘要5-6
  • ABSTRACT6-9
  • 第1章 绪论9-17
  • 1.1 可见光通信的提出背景9-11
  • 1.2 可见光通信的发展概况11-13
  • 1.2.1 国外可见光通信技术的发展11-13
  • 1.2.2 国内可见光通信技术的发展13
  • 1.3 可见光通信的应用前景13-14
  • 1.4 论文的研究内容与组织结构14-17
  • 第2章 VLC系统框架与硬件平台搭建17-37
  • 2.1 白光LED的工作原理和特性17-22
  • 2.1.1 白光LED的工作原理17-20
  • 2.1.2 白光LED的调制特性20-22
  • 2.2 处理器及平台选择22-26
  • 2.2.1 S3C2440片上资源介绍23-25
  • 2.2.2 Mini2440片外资源介绍25-26
  • 2.3 外围电路各模块设计26-34
  • 2.3.1 电源模块26-27
  • 2.3.2 发送端放大模块27-28
  • 2.3.3 发送端驱动模块28-31
  • 2.3.4 光电二极管及其前置放大模块31-33
  • 2.3.5 接收端滤波模块33-34
  • 2.4 外围电路整体实现34-36
  • 2.5 本章小结36-37
  • 第3章 基于ARM裸机的VLC软件系统实现37-53
  • 3.1 裸机开发环境的搭建37-39
  • 3.2 调制方式的选择39-41
  • 3.3 CRC校验方式41-42
  • 3.4 软件系统设计与实现42-52
  • 3.4.1 PPM和同步头序列波形设计43-44
  • 3.4.2 发送端软件实现44-47
  • 3.4.3 接收端软件实现47-52
  • 3.5 本章小结52-53
  • 第4章 基于ARM_linux平台的VLC软件系统实现53-70
  • 4.1 嵌入式linux开发环境搭建53-56
  • 4.1.1 PC机开发环境平台搭建54-55
  • 4.1.2 开发板上linux平台搭建55-56
  • 4.2 VLC驱动程序的设计56-62
  • 4.2.1 linux设备驱动程序的数据结构57-58
  • 4.2.2 linux驱动程序的编程框架58-59
  • 4.2.3 驱动程序的设计与实现59-62
  • 4.3 驱动程序的加载62-64
  • 4.4 内核调试64-65
  • 4.5 应用层程序设计65-68
  • 4.5.1 文本传输65-66
  • 4.5.2 文件传输66-68
  • 4.6 本章小结68-70
  • 第5章 系统调试及性能测试70-80
  • 5.1 系统调试70-74
  • 5.1.1 电路调试70-73
  • 5.1.2 系统样机73-74
  • 5.2 系统性能测试74-79
  • 5.2.1 误码率测试74-75
  • 5.2.2 文本信息传输测试75-78
  • 5.2.3 文件信息传输测试78-79
  • 5.3 本章小结79-80
  • 第6章 总结与展望80-82
  • 参考文献82-85
  • 致谢85-86
  • 作者简介86

【相似文献】

中国期刊全文数据库 前10条

1 张莉;略论驱动程序[J];枣庄师专学报;2001年05期

2 刘晨明;必有一款适合你——四种鼠标驱动程序大比较[J];电脑爱好者;2001年02期

3 方成亮;驱动程序安装须知[J];电脑技术;2002年12期

4 ;驱动程序热升级[J];内蒙古广播与电视技术;2002年02期

5 大青蛙;把已安装的驱动程序挖出来——WinDriver Expirt[J];电脑爱好者;2002年13期

6 小猫;快速还原驱动程序[J];中国电子与网络出版;2003年05期

7 张敏,王晓明;WDM驱动程序构造的若干方法及实例[J];计算机工程与设计;2003年03期

8 张亚鹏;卸载驱动程序的利器[J];网络与信息;2003年08期

9 伍裕标;;安装驱动程序步步通[J];软件导刊;2003年02期

10 大阳;出色的驱动程序[J];个人电脑;2004年06期

中国重要会议论文全文数据库 前10条

1 马宏;王元钦;;PCI总线设备驱动程序的设计与应用[A];中国体视学学会图像分析专业、中国体视学学会仿真与虚拟现实专业、中国航空学会信号与信息处理专业第一届联合学术会议论文集[C];2000年

2 臧淼;;TMS320DM642的WDM驱动程序实现[A];2007通信理论与技术新发展——第十二届全国青年通信学术会议论文集(上册)[C];2007年

3 张玉民;陈定方;;Linux下USB驱动程序的设计与实现[A];湖北省机械工程学会机械设计与传动专业委员会第十五届学术年会论文集(一)[C];2007年

4 杨显强;田远富;;嵌入式系统中LCD驱动的实现原理[A];四川省通信学会2005年学术年会论文集[C];2005年

5 戴志坚;王厚军;许海清;;生物机能分析仪USB接口驱动程序的设计[A];第三届全国信息获取与处理学术会议论文集[C];2005年

6 姚念民;;容错集群中IP地址转移的实现[A];黑龙江省计算机学会2007年学术交流年会论文集[C];2007年

7 周斌;辛阳;陈涤;;一种文件监控的实现方法[A];2007北京地区高校研究生学术交流会通信与信息技术会议论文集(上册)[C];2008年

8 李莉;彭成宝;张霞;;OpenBASE JDBC Driver的设计与实现[A];第十五届全国数据库学术会议论文集[C];1998年

9 薛烁;王爱玲;;JDBC技术原理与合理选择驱动程序[A];全国ISNBM学术交流会暨电脑开发与应用创刊20周年庆祝大会论文集[C];2005年

10 陈磊;刘小华;倪国强;;遥感图像高性能实时处理系统的驱动程序研究[A];光电技术与系统文选——中国光学学会光电技术专业委员会成立二十周年暨第十一届全国光电技术与系统学术会议论文集[C];2005年

中国重要报纸全文数据库 前10条

1 湖北 胡锦承;幕后英雄——认识驱动程序(下)[N];电脑报;2000年

2 北京 杨特;驱动程序的方方面面(1)[N];电脑报;2003年

3 丁江华;驱动程序引起的故障[N];中国电脑教育报;2004年

4 本报记者 程鹏;驱动程序升级并非越新越好[N];南方日报;2007年

5 江苏 王志军;升级驱动程序的烦恼[N];中国电脑教育报;2000年

6 翟俊辉;老“猫”新用[N];中国电脑教育报;2003年

7 顾祥华;原版驱动程序无法安装?[N];中国电脑教育报;2003年

8 ;让驱动程序签名不再烦人[N];中国电脑教育报;2004年

9 姚道满;抓基层要讲“驱动程序”[N];解放军报;2002年

10 阿贵;驱动程序的安装[N];计算机世界;2004年

中国硕士学位论文全文数据库 前10条

1 许常宜;轨道交通AFC系统专用读写器的设计与实现[D];苏州大学;2015年

2 王梦雪;PCI数据采集系统的WDM驱动程序与上位机程序设计[D];南京理工大学;2015年

3 曾川洋;基于异步调用技术的仪用驱动程序及配套软件设计[D];电子科技大学;2014年

4 王悦;GSM手机中SIM卡驱动程序的设计与实现[D];电子科技大学;2014年

5 陈晓;基于串口通信技术的密码键盘驱动的设计与实现[D];北京工业大学;2014年

6 邵光杰;基于AM335X的RTU设计与实现[D];西安电子科技大学;2014年

7 周浩;飞腾1000A处理器网络驱动的实现和优化[D];国防科学技术大学;2013年

8 党峗;基于WDF框架的航天测控数字基带板驱动程序设计[D];西安电子科技大学;2015年

9 欧昊;公交一卡通POS机的设计与实现[D];华南理工大学;2015年

10 蒙志强;基于ARM控制的轨枕预应力张拉仪系统设计[D];电子科技大学;2014年


  本文关键词:基于ARM的LED可见光通信系统设计,,由笔耕文化传播整理发布。



本文编号:394621

资料下载
论文发表

本文链接:https://www.wllwen.com/kejilunwen/xinxigongchenglunwen/394621.html


Copyright(c)文论论文网All Rights Reserved | 网站地图 |

版权申明:资料由用户01b98***提供,本站仅收录摘要或目录,作者需要删除请E-mail邮箱bigeng88@qq.com